Stone Type: Diamond, Moissanite, Cubic Zirconia, and Beyond

Woman examining her engagement ring in natural light, focusing on the center stone detail
Photo by Servetphotograph

The center stone defines both the look and the long-term value of a ring.

Natural diamonds remain the traditional choice, but lab-grown diamonds have become a compelling alternative: they are chemically and optically identical to mined stones, typically carry IGI or GIA certification, and come at a significantly lower price point.

Brands like Houston Diamond District offer IGI-certified oval and round lab-grown diamonds that score at the top of our rankings precisely because the documentation is verifiable and the quality grades are consistent.

Moissanite is the leading diamond simulant for buyers who want maximum brilliance without the diamond price tag. It scores 9.25 on the Mohs hardness scale (compared to diamond’s 10), meaning it is highly suitable for everyday wear.

Options from LOIPURI and THELANDA in our list offer VVS1 and D-color grades with certificates included, which gives buyers meaningful quality assurance.

Cubic zirconia (CZ) is the most affordable simulant but ranks lower on hardness and long-term durability, making it a better fit for fashion jewelry or placeholder rings than a lifetime commitment piece.

Alternative stones like natural moss agate offer a distinctive, organic appearance that appeals to buyers seeking something non-traditional. The Gem’s Beauty three-stone moss agate ring in our list is a notable option for those who value individuality over sparkle.

Just keep in mind that agate sits around 7 on the Mohs scale, so it requires slightly more careful daily handling than moissanite or diamond.

Metal Type and Purity

Couple inspecting and discussing gold jewelry pieces together in natural lighting
Photo by Sachin_G

The metal choice affects both appearance and longevity. Solid 14K white gold, yellow gold, and rose gold are the most durable fine metal options for engagement rings worn daily.

The Houston Diamond District rings in our list are set in 14K gold, which strikes the ideal balance between purity (58.3% gold content) and hardness.

Higher-karat gold (18K or 24K) is softer and more prone to scratching, while lower-karat alloys may contain nickel that causes skin reactions in some wearers.

Sterling silver (92.5% pure silver) is a popular choice for moissanite and alternative stone rings in the mid-range budget. It is more affordable than gold but does tarnish over time and can scratch with daily wear.

Rhodium plating, used on many white gold and silver rings, adds a reflective white finish and a thin protective layer, though it eventually wears off and may need replating every one to three years depending on wear patterns.

Gold-plated rings (like the PAVOI and MDFUN options in our list) use a base metal coated with a thin layer of gold.

They are attractive at a very low entry price but the plating wears through with daily friction, especially on the band’s interior. These are best understood as fashion or budget-starter pieces rather than heirloom rings.

If durability over decades matters to you, prioritize solid gold or platinum.

Cut, Shape, and Setting Style

Couple examining an engagement ring together, focusing on light reflection and sparkle of the diamond stone
Photo by jvalley678

The cut of a stone determines how light travels through it and, ultimately, how much it sparkles. Round brilliant cuts are the most light-efficient and the most popular engagement ring shape globally.

Oval cuts, like those in the Houston Diamond District oval solitaire, create an elongating effect on the finger and have grown significantly in popularity over the past several years.

Marquise cuts (seen in the VISDIV ring) and radiant cuts (the PAVOI hidden halo) offer distinctive silhouettes that photograph beautifully and stand out on the hand.

Setting style is equally important. A solitaire setting keeps the focus entirely on the center stone and is the most timeless choice. Halo settings, which surround the center stone with smaller accent stones, amplify perceived size and brilliance.

Twisted vine or pave bands (like the THELANDA moissanite ring) add texture and detail without overwhelming the center stone.

Hidden halo designs, popularized in recent years, place the halo beneath the stone so the ring reads as a clean solitaire from above but gains extra dimension from the side profile.

Certification and Documentation

Couple examining gemstone certification paperwork together at home, discussing engagement ring authenticity
Photo by epicioci

For any diamond or moissanite purchase above a budget threshold, third-party certification is one of the most important quality signals available. IGI (International Gemological Institute) and GIA (Gemological Institute of America) are the two most widely recognized diamond grading bodies.

An IGI certificate, included with the Houston Diamond District lab-grown diamond rings in our list, specifies the stone’s carat weight, cut grade, color grade, and clarity grade in an independently verified document.

This protects buyers from inflated or misleading claims made by sellers directly.

Moissanite certificates, like the one included with the LOIPURI halo ring, perform a similar function: they confirm the stone’s color grade (D color is the highest, indicating colorlessness) and clarity classification (VVS1 being near-flawless).

For cubic zirconia or CZ fashion rings, formal certification is not standard or necessary given the price point, but buyers should look for clear grading language like “AAAAA” CZ, which indicates top-tier brilliance within that stone category.

Ring Size and Resizing Considerations

Woman examining ring fit on her finger in natural lighting
Photo by LoboStudioHamburg

Ring sizing is one of the most practical concerns when buying online.

Most fine jewelry rings in gold or platinum can be resized by a local jeweler, typically by one to two sizes in either direction without compromising the structural integrity of the band.

Sterling silver rings are also resizable, though intricate pave or eternity bands (where stones run the full circumference) are significantly harder to alter without affecting the stone setting.

Gold-plated and fashion rings are generally not worth resizing given their lower material cost.

If you are unsure of the recipient’s ring size, buying a half-size up is the conventional advice since ring shanks can be reduced more easily than they can be enlarged.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between a lab-grown diamond and a natural diamond?

Lab-grown diamonds are chemically, physically, and optically identical to mined diamonds. They are produced in controlled environments using high-pressure high-temperature (HPHT) or chemical vapor deposition (CVD) processes, and they carry the same grading certifications from IGI and GIA.

The primary practical difference is price: lab-grown diamonds typically cost 50 to 80 percent less than comparable mined stones, which means buyers can access higher color and clarity grades for the same budget.

Both types are genuine diamonds and will last a lifetime with normal care.

Is moissanite a good choice for an engagement ring?

Moissanite is one of the most practical alternatives to diamond for everyday wear. With a Mohs hardness of 9.25, it is highly resistant to scratching and chipping, and its refractive index is actually higher than diamond, producing exceptional fire and brilliance.

D-color VVS1 moissanite, like the stones used in the LOIPURI and THELANDA rings in our list, is visually indistinguishable from a high-quality diamond to the naked eye.

How do I know what ring size to order when buying online?

The most accurate way to determine ring size is to visit a local jeweler for a free sizing, which takes about two minutes.

If that is not possible, printable ring sizer tools are available from many jewelry brands, or you can measure the inner diameter of a ring that already fits well and compare it against a standard ring size chart.

Keep in mind that fingers are often slightly larger in the evening than in the morning, and that heat and humidity can cause temporary swelling.

When in doubt, size up by a half size: reducing a band is generally easier than enlarging it, and most sellers offer exchanges within their return windows.

Are gold-plated engagement rings worth buying?

Gold-plated rings are worth buying for specific purposes: as a budget fashion piece, as a placeholder ring for a surprise proposal when the permanent ring will be selected together, or as an affordable everyday option for someone who changes jewelry frequently.

They are not recommended as a permanent engagement ring worn daily, because the gold layer wears through with friction and exposure to moisture, revealing the base metal underneath.

For a ring intended to be worn every day for years, solid gold or solid sterling silver (with rhodium plating) are significantly more durable and cost-effective over time.

What should I look for in a cubic zirconia engagement ring?

If you are choosing a CZ ring, look for stones graded AAAAA (five A), which represents the highest tier of clarity, cut, and brilliance within the CZ category.

The band material matters just as much as the stone: a CZ set in sterling silver or rhodium-plated brass will hold up better than one set in cheap alloy, and the setting quality determines how secure the stone will remain with daily wear.

CZ is softer than moissanite or diamond (approximately 8 to 8.5 on the Mohs scale) and will show surface scratches more visibly over time, so it is best treated as a fashion-forward or budget-entry option rather than a multi-decade heirloom piece.
